About Kurasty
Kurasty is a Saudi startup building the next generation of AI-powered procurement tools. We develop lightweight, high-impact add-ons and plugins that integrate with leading ERP systems (SAP, Oracle, Microsoft Dynamics 365) or run as standalone SaaS tools. Our mission is to empower government and enterprise procurement teams with intelligent, automated tools that drastically cut time, reduce errors, and ensure compliance.
About the Role
We’re hiring a skilled AI Engineer to power the intelligence behind our procurement tools. You’ll work on everything from Arabic NLP to document classification, predictive analytics, and optimizing LLMs. Your work will directly affect how government entities create, review, and analyze complex documents.
You will collaborate closely with the back-end team (who will orchestrate your models) and the DevOps team (who will deploy your containers in production).
Responsibilities
Build and fine-tune Arabic NLP models / LLMs for tasks like content generation, classification, summarization, and named entity recognition
Build accurate document parsing and data extraction pipelines from different file types (DOCX, PDF, XLSX)
Use prompt engineering and embedding models for retrieval-augmented generation (RAG)
Leverage LLMs to provide nuanced and accurate information (Chunking, Rate limit optimization, prompt engineering)
Package AI models into deployable Python containers
Collaborate with cross-functional teams to ensure AI outputs are fast, reliable, and human-readable
Leverage Kurasty’s proprietary dataset of RFPs and government documents to improve model accuracy
